H.E. Dr. Rania A. Al-Mashat, Minister of Planning, Financial Improvement, and Worldwide Cooperation, held a gathering on the ministry’s headquarters within the New Administrative Capital with Japan’s Ambassador to Cairo, IWAI Fumio. The dialogue targeted on the chief plan for the outcomes and proposals from H.E.’s go to to Japan in December 2024, in addition to exploring methods to reinforce bilateral cooperation between Egypt and Japan.
Initially of the assembly, H.E. Dr. Rania Al-Mashat congratulated Ambassador IWAI Fumio on his appointment as Japan’s Ambassador to Egypt, a place he assumed in November 2024.
Throughout the assembly, H.E. Dr. Rania Al-Mashat emphasised the depth of the longstanding Egyptian-Japanese relations, which have elevated to the extent of a strategic partnership following the settlement between H.E. President Abdel Fattah El-Sisi and former Japanese Prime Minister Fumio Kishida throughout his go to to Egypt in 2023. This settlement marks the fruits of an extended historical past of fruitful relations between the 2 nations, spanning practically 70 years of developmental cooperation. H.E. Dr. Al-Mashat reiterated the Egyptian authorities’s appreciation for its partnership with Japan and the constructive and substantive collaborations in lots of strategic sectors.
H.E. Minister Al-Mashat additionally referred to her go to to Japan in December 2024, which noticed the signing of a number of vital agreements for developmental initiatives and funding within the type of grants and improvement financing totaling $234 million. These funds are geared toward supporting the finances, creating the personal sector, enhancing the livelihoods of small farmers in Egypt, and creating the Egyptian Opera Home.
H.E. Dr. Al-Mashat highlighted the Coverage Improvement Program for enhancing the Egyptian personal sector and diversifying the financial system, which seeks to assist the nationwide finances, improve structural reforms, and promote personal sector investments by encouraging competitiveness and enhancing the enterprise setting.
H.E. Minister Al-Mashat additional defined that the Egyptian-Japanese cooperation portfolio consists of quite a few developmental initiatives that profit the transportation, antiquities, and sectors that promote funding in human capital, resembling well being, training, greater training, and technical training. These initiatives embrace: the primary section of the Fourth Line of the Cairo Metro, the Grand Egyptian Museum, Egyptian-Japanese faculties, the Egyptian-Japanese College of Science and Expertise, the creation of outpatient clinics for the Kids’s College Hospital (Abu El-Reesh), the event of Borg El Arab Airport, and the development of the New Dairout Barrage, in addition to cooperation within the Complete Well being Insurance coverage mission. Moreover, the collaboration helps the event of infrastructure and efforts to transition to renewable power, all contributing to inclusive and sustainable development. These efforts align with the Ministry of Planning’s two foremost roles: devising improvement methods and strengthening worldwide partnerships to assist Egypt’s financial and developmental priorities.
H.E. Dr. Al-Mashat additionally reviewed the Egyptian authorities’s efforts to reinforce the involvement of the personal sector in improvement, in addition to the structural reforms being carried out to foster sustainable and inclusive development. She identified that the structural reform matrix goals to attain three key pillars: making certain macroeconomic stability and resilience, enhancing competitiveness and the enterprise setting, and fostering the inexperienced transition. In 2024, 86 measures had been carried out inside the structural reform agenda to reinforce the soundness of the Egyptian financial system and enhance the enterprise setting.
H.E. Dr. Al-Mashat affirmed the significance of worldwide improvement companions’ contributions to the Egyptian authorities’s financial and structural reforms, which strengthen the personal sector’s function as a key participant in improvement and contribute to Egypt’s imaginative and prescient for inclusive and sustainable development.
The assembly additionally addressed how Egypt can profit from Japan’s distinguished experience in synthetic intelligence, and cooperation with the Japan Worldwide Cooperation Company (JICA) and varied Egyptian ministries to review the mixing of AI into initiatives being carried out in partnership with Japan. This goals to advance Egypt’s AI agenda, with a deal with integrating it into governance, functions in varied financial sectors, talent improvement, and infrastructure enhancement.
Moreover, the assembly mentioned enhancing cooperation with Japan within the area of training, particularly by way of activating the Japanese Technical Training mannequin (EJ-KOSEN) at some technical institutes underneath the Ministry of Training. There have been additionally talks about increasing the variety of Egyptian-Japanese faculties to incorporate the governorates coated by the “Haya Karima” initiative.
For his half, the Japanese Ambassador emphasised the deep relations between Egypt and Japan, stressing his nation’s dedication to persevering with constructive cooperation between the 2 nations on the financial and funding ranges, to serve shared pursuits and assist improvement efforts in Egypt.
